Course overview
This course will describe the knowledge, skills and abilities needed to deal with the neurological basis of coordination. Included in this course will be a discussion of the perceptual motor abilities that practitioners can incorporate into NMS practice. The neurological and treatment of conditions associated with coordination such as Fetal Alcohol, Down, and Developmental Coordination Disorder, etc., will be discussed.
